Well today has not been a good day for me and Shari. Shari was driving her Ralliart and she lost all movement. Transmisson seems toi be working as it goes through all gears. Unfortanatly it was put into park while transmisson was internally still moving and the parking pawl is not functioning so well anymore. While car is on 4 stands and rear parking brake are set, I had her hold a front tire while I turned the other. I shouldnt have been able to turn it with her holding it. Driveshaft was not spinnning so that rules out the rear differential. Drained the transfer case, fluid has slight metal flakes but nothing serious. Pulled the cover that you use to check pinion backlash, found no problems. Removed both front cv shafts and found no problems. Next step, going remove the transfer case. |

Ok no more clues.
Pulled the transfer case out slightly from the transmission and a pile of powdered rust fell out between the transmission and transfer case. Found the splines of the transmission and transfer case completely dogged and rusted out. There are multiple splines/teeth missing from the transfer case and transmission. It appears here is supposed to be an o-ring on the transfer case housing to prevent water from contaminating the shafts, but the o-ring was not there. Since this is the first time it has been pulled on this car, it would appear this is an assembly fault by Mitsubishi. Will get pictures soon. |
Re: Shari's 2009 Raliart
http://www.mitsustyle.com/photopost/...m/CIMG2327.JPG
Here is where Mitsubishi neglected to install a 2$ o-ring to properly seal water/rust contamination. http://www.mitsustyle.com/photopost/...m/CIMG2332.JPG Here you can see the teeth heavily worn from rust on the t-case. http://www.mitsustyle.com/photopost/...m/CIMG2325.JPG Here there is a pile of powered rust. There is actually more than what the picture is showing. There is alot more damage I cant get a good shot of at the moment. Specifically completlely missing teeth/splines. Its all stripped out and the repair probably will require a new t-case and new front differnetial in the transmission. |

There are still oil seals on the transfer case and transmission to prevent oil leaking, but only that o-ring would have prevented water contamination between the transmission and t-case.
